A routine boat trip from the Chatham Islands to Christchurch in 1940 turns into a terrifying 52 days of captivity on a German naval vessel for Hetty Idiens and her whanau.

Taonga: Treasures of Our Past retells precious Maori stories of romance, betrayal, politics and war, survival and heroism. Many of the stories have never been told on television before, and are brought to life with a mix of documentary footage and dramatisation using such well known actors as Ian Mune, Rawiri Paratene, Taungaroa Emile and Miriama McDowell.
